Subject: Replacement lock for the Delmore safe

Hi dispatch,

Quick one — the replacement lock for the old Delmore safe in the Kestrel Row office finally arrived from Quarrowtech. It's packed in the small grey crate by my desk, padded and taped. A Fenwick Couriers driver is booked for tomorrow around 10. Can you make sure it goes out on that run and nothing else gets stacked on it? It's heavier than it looks. Tell the driver the following when they arrive.

dispatch memo: the istwyn norwyn courier leaves the lamael kaswyn briwyn tamix jorael gorix zoreth holir ledger at gate 3079 under passcode 677723

## Artifact Signing — SDK Parity Notes (Weekly Sync)

Kestrel SDK for Android reached parity with the Swift client this sprint: offline queueing, batched telemetry, and retry semantics now match. Both SDKs ship as signed artifacts from the same pipeline. Remaining gap: background sync throttling, targeted next sprint. Verify both release bundles before tagging. Both artifacts validate against the shared signing key below.

signing key of kawig-fafog = bky19_6Fypv1qws7J8qJtaYjX

**First-day checklist — guest Wi-Fi desk handover**

Before the new starter arrives at Hollowbeck House, confirm the guest Wi-Fi desk at reception is stocked with day-pass slips and the tablet is charged. Walk them through the visitor sign-in flow and show them where spare lanyards are kept. They will need access to the storage cupboard behind reception, which uses the keypad code below.

turnstile pass: bdg-YEOZLM-79341408

# Fixture for `tailgrim follow` against the staging log relay.
# Covers rotation mid-stream and multi-source interleaving.
# The relay stub at Fennwick requires auth on every poll; the
# fixture replays three rotations and asserts ordering by offset,
# not timestamp. Do not widen the poll interval — flake repros
# vanish above 200ms. The stub authenticates each request with
# the token below.

bearer token for yagef-yahaf: eyJhbGciOiJIUzI1NiIsInR5cCI6IkpXVCJ9.eyJzdWIiOiIjTGyX4q1qSIn0.o7LtVLNaptGl